    It’s not always clear, so here is my take…

    ????Online communities are important because they provide a platform for people to connect and engage with others who share similar interests or experiences. They can offer support, information, and a sense of belonging.

    ????Also, online communities can provide a way for individuals to expand their social networks, learn new skills, and access resources that may not be available in their offline communities.

    ????They also offer a way for people to connect with others who may be geographically distant or have different life circumstances.
